One of the things I kept telling the doctor and nutritionist before my surgery is that I never really felt hungry or full. Unless I ate Thanksgiving Dinner and ate until I ached, I never got that full sensation.   But tonight,  I actually felt hungry.

My wife and I toured an old restored mansion decorated for the holiday. It was beautiful. Afterwards, I hadn't eaten in a few hours so we decided to head for a vegetarian restaurant I wanted to try. This place is owned by Chrissy Hynde from the rock band The Pretenders.  It was a bit pricey but the food was good. I had a large Caesar Salad and large bowl of tomato bisque soup.  I did not eat the croutons in the salad, the bread before the meal, or the bread with the soup.  I was proud of that.
